Bankroll Management Fundamentals: Building Your Foundation

A bankroll is simply the amount of money you set aside for gambling. It isn’t your entire savings account; it’s a dedicated pool that you treat like a mini‑budget.

Why does this matter?
– It protects your personal finances from gambling‑related losses.
– It gives you a clear limit, preventing emotional, impulsive bets.
– It lets you measure performance over time, so you can spot what works.

Think of your bankroll as a fuel tank. If you overfill it with high‑risk bets, you’ll run out quickly. Instead, pace yourself, keep the tank topped up, and you’ll travel farther.

Core Principles

  1. Set a Fixed Amount – Decide on a sum you can afford to lose without affecting bills or savings.
  2. Divide into Sessions – Break the bankroll into smaller chunks (e.g., 5‑10 % per session).
  3. Bet Size Rules – Use a percentage of your session bankroll per bet (commonly 1‑2 %).
  4. Adjust for Volatility – High‑variance games like progressive slots need smaller percentages than low‑variance table games.

By following these basics, you’ll build a solid foundation that works for beginners and seasoned players alike.

Step‑by‑Step Implementation Guide

Now that you have the fundamentals and tools, let’s walk through a practical, repeatable process you can start using tonight.

  1. Define Your Total Bankroll
    – Choose an amount you can comfortably set aside. Example: $500 for a casual player.

  2. Allocate Session Funds
    – Split the total into 10 sessions of $50 each. This prevents a single bad day from wiping you out.

  3. Select Your Game Type
    – Decide whether you’ll play slots, blackjack, or roulette. Each has a different volatility profile.

  4. Calculate Bet Size
    – Use the bankroll calculator: for a $50 session on a low‑variance slot, a 1 % bet ($0.50) is ideal.

  5. Set Win/Loss Limits
    Stop‑Loss: Quit the session if you lose 20 % of the session bankroll ($10).
    Win Goal: Cash out when you gain 30 % ($15).

  6. Play and Track
    – Record every spin or hand in your session tracker. Note the game, stake, and result.

  7. Review and Adjust
    – At the end of the session, compare actual results to your plan. If you hit the loss limit early, consider lowering your bet size for the next session.

Adjust for Game Volatility

  • High‑Variance Slots (e.g., progressive jackpots) demand a smaller bet percentage—often 0.5 % of the session bankroll.
  • Low‑Variance Table Games (e.g., baccarat) allow a slightly higher stake—up to 2 % per hand.

Leverage RTP and House Edge

  • Choose games with a higher RTP. For instance, Starburst offers around 96.1 % RTP, while many classic slots sit near 94 %.
  • In table games, look for rules that lower the house edge—e.g., “single‑deck blackjack with dealer standing on soft 17.”
